Dance

Dance is a rhythmic and expressive form of movement that often involves the body moving to music. It can be performed solo or in groups and varies widely in style, technique, and cultural significance. Dance serves as a form of artistic expression, communication, and social interaction. It can represent emotions, tell stories, or celebrate traditions. Different genres of dance include ballet, jazz, hip-hop, contemporary, folk, and many others, each with its unique characteristics and techniques. Dance can occur in various contexts, such as entertainment, ritual, fitness, and social settings. Overall, dance is a universal art form that transcends language and cultural barriers, allowing individuals to connect and express themselves through movement.
